This label lists 3 thickeners and gelling agents, 2 antioxidants, 1 acidity regulator and 1 colour.

Also on the label, not assessed here yet

  • E162 Beetroot red, betanin colour
  • E301 Sodium ascorbate antioxidant
  • E331 Sodium citrates acidity regulator
  • E392 Extracts of rosemary antioxidant
  • E401 Sodium alginate thickener
  • E404 Calcium alginate thickener
  • E461 Methyl cellulose thickener

Water, Rapeseed Oil, Soya Bea Protein (13%), Stabilisers (Methyl Cellulose, Sodium Alginate), Bamboo Fibre, Potato Flakes, Rice Flour, Chickpea Flour, Flavourings, Spices, Sea Salt, Rowanberry Extract, Sugar, Onion Powder, Yeast Extract, Salt, Herbs, Cornflour, Maltodextrin, Barley Malt Extract, Colour (Beetroot Red), Antioxidants (Sodium Ascorbate, Sodium Citrates), Dextrose, Extracts of Rosemary, Sausage Casing [Calcium Alginate].

As printed on the pack, in the producer's own order: ingredients are listed by weight, so what comes first is most of what is in it. E numbers link to their assessment where we have one.
